《关于IP与DNS地址的详细解析》
一、IP地址
(一)定义
IP地址即互联网协议地址,是分配给网络中每个设备的数字标签,用于在网络通信中唯一标识设备,确保数据能够准确无误地传输到目标设备。
(二)分类
IP版本 | 地址长度 | 表示形式示例 | 特点 |
IPv4 | 32位 | 192.168.1.1 | 地址空间有限,目前面临地址枯竭问题,由点分十进制表示,每段取值范围0 255 |
IPv6 | 128位 | 2001:0db8:85a3:0000:0000:8a2e:0370:7334 | 地址空间极大,能提供更强的安全性和更多的功能,采用冒号分十六进制表示 |
二、DNS地址
(一)定义
DNS(域名系统)地址是一种用于将易于人类记忆的域名转换为计算机可识别的IP地址的系统,它类似于互联网的电话簿,方便用户通过友好的名称访问网站和服务。
(二)域名结构
级别 | 名称示例 | 说明 |
顶级域名 | .com、.net、.org等 | 代表不同的组织类型或国家等,如.com常用于商业机构 |
二级域名 | google.com中的“google” | 通常为组织或个人注册的名称 |
子域名 | mail.google.com中的“mail” | 可在二级域名下进一步细分,用于特定服务或部门 |
三、IP地址与DNS地址的关联
(一)解析过程
当用户在浏览器中输入一个域名(如www.example.com)时,浏览器会向本地DNS服务器发起查询请求,本地DNS服务器先在自己的缓存中查找该域名对应的IP地址:
如果找到,就直接将IP地址返回给浏览器,浏览器根据此IP地址与目标服务器建立连接。
如果未找到,本地DNS服务器会代表客户端向其他DNS服务器进行查询,直到得到答案,然后将结果返回给浏览器,并缓存该信息以便下次快速响应。
(二)作用与意义
对用户:方便记忆和使用,无需记住复杂的IP地址数字串,只需输入熟悉的域名即可访问网站。
对网络管理:便于网络资源的管理和分配,通过域名可以灵活地调整服务器配置和网络架构,而不影响用户的访问。
四、相关问题与解答
(一)问题
1、为什么需要从IPv4升级到IPv6?
2、如何查看自己计算机的IP地址和DNS地址?
(二)解答
1、从IPv4升级到IPv6主要有以下原因:
地址资源匮乏:随着互联网的迅速发展,IPv4的32位地址空间已无法满足全球数十亿设备的连接需求,而IPv6的128位地址空间能提供近乎无限的地址数量,从根本上解决了地址短缺问题。
提升网络安全性:IPv6在设计上内置了对IPsec(互联网协议安全)的支持,能够更好地保障数据传输的安全性,防止网络攻击和数据泄露。
支持新功能和服务:IPv6具备更好的路由效率、移动性支持以及对新兴技术(如物联网、5G等)的适应性,能够满足未来网络发展的多样化需求。
2、查看自己计算机的IP地址和DNS地址的方法如下:
查看IP地址:在Windows系统中,打开命令提示符(cmd),输入“ipconfig”命令并回车,在显示的网络适配器信息中可找到本机的IPv4和IPv6地址;在Mac OS系统中,打开终端,输入“ifconfig”命令可查看类似信息。
查看DNS地址:同样在Windows的命令提示符中输入“ipconfig /all”命令,在详细信息中可找到“DNS Servers”字段显示的DNS服务器地址;在Mac OS的终端中输入“scutil dns”命令可查看相关DNS配置信息。
来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/180152.html